Transaction 1850247c23f31799a17e37502e42753cb53be789d35e63bde9525fe11277d545
1 Input
1 Output
-
1850247c23f31799a17e37502e42753cb53be789d35e63bde9525fe11277d545:0
- value
- 44682
- script pubkey
- OP_0 OP_PUSHBYTES_20 7146410be5621ddf436829f7b6292680e69911de
- address
- bc1qw9ryzzl9vgwa7smg98mmv2fxsrnfjyw7qwdlsv